Output e1873a61b1585cc9501412251459989eee387d19e26776504990987f220ee1d2:58

value
508985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 555facda3206e3a76e9a05956f20b10b6bd6ccb9 OP_EQUAL
address
39URyUjtGakyfw8yj39yjPTMfNWpG1omDa
transaction
e1873a61b1585cc9501412251459989eee387d19e26776504990987f220ee1d2
spent
true